FACILITY COMPLIANCE INSPECTION REPORT Division of Waste Management Solid Waste Section Page 2 of 3 ADDITIONAL COMMENTS The Facility is a Household Hazardous collection facility operated by Brunswick County Solid Waste Department. This facility is permitted to receive Household Hazardous Waste (HHW) generated within Brunswick County. 1. Signage posted at the facility indicates permit number, emergency contact numbers and hours of operation. The hours of operation are listed as the third Thursday of each month from 9:00am to 12:00 pm. A trained attendant is onsite during the operational hours. 2. The site is secured by chain link fence and locked gate when not in operation. 3. Onsite personnel are trained in accordance with the approved training program in the Operation Plan. 4. The facility has an office on site for employee use and records storage 5. The facility staff maintains records of the waste in and shipped out in order to complete the required facility annual report. 6. Materials are segregated as they are received. 7. All hazardous waste is collected and sorted in an existing, premanufactured building located beside the landfill’s scale house building. Universal waste will be stored and palletized in the existing building. 8. Hazardous waste is stored in a premanufactured, steel chemical storage building. The total storage of the building is 35,250 pounds with a drum capacity of 33. The building contains a fire suppression system, static grounding system, leak proof spill-containment sump assembly, and a fan system. 9. Adequate aisle space in the storage areas is being properly maintained to allow for the unobstructed movement of personnel, fire protection equipment, spill control equipment, and decontamination equipment to any area of the facility operation in an emergency. 10. Containers are covered from rain and pallets are placed on top of impervious surface in order to minimize contact with soil and visually verify that leakage is not occurring. 11. The facility does not accept ammunition, explosives, and radioactive, infectious, medical, and commercial wastes. 12. The facility was clean and being well maintained. 13.
